Job summary:
This role will be focused on providing high-quality service to our clients and students who primarily study at the Liverpool centre. This is a busy role and will involve flexibility and the ability to prioritise tasks in order to deliver operational support for staff within the Centre and wider community.

There will be an initial period of training which will involve travelling to our Manchester centre possibly 2 days per week for potentially 6 to 8 weeks (approved travel costs will be reimbursed). the remaining three days will be based at the Liverpool centre.

Key focus of role:
You will work closely with colleagues to ensure that core operational processes are completed for the Centre. you must enjoy working in a fast-paced environment and be a great communicator - verbally, on the phone and through online chat channels. The post holder’s role will be to ensure effective and professional liaison and communication with tutors, skills coaches, administrative and external customers, to facilitate the smooth running of day-to-day activities, through the delivery of established processes.

This role reports into the Head of Operations & Customer Services - Northwest.

Duties and responsibilities to include:
**Student service**:

- You will be a primary point of contact and information for the Liverpool centre clients/students.
- Act as the first point of contact for enquiries from students relating to course administration and providing appropriate advice and guidance.
- Maintaining student and client records with course booking data, exam results data, taking payment/invoicing and dispatch of material required, as necessary.
- Providing proactive support to students. This may include sending exam reminders or arranging tutor support where required.

**Client service**:

- Working with the Senior Management and other stakeholders, you will help deliver high quality service to the Liverpool centre clients.
- Act as the first point of contact for enquiries from employers relating to their employee’s course administration and providing appropriate advice and guidance.
- Liaising with regional FI centres in the coordination of administration support for national clients.
- Maintaining sponsored student and client records with course booking data, progress reporting and the documentation and implementation of changes to study pathways.
- Supporting Account Managers/Client Relationship team with data collection, invoicing, implementation of programme changes and sharing feedback / highlighting issues.

**Business planning and growth support**:

- Working with colleagues to provide support in the creation of plans and marketing communications to support growth.
- The production of reports on student and client information.
- The gathering and collation of feedback from students and clients.

**Centre and Course Operations**:

- You will support as required on the completion of core course operations for the delivery centre courses.
- The creation of courses in our CRM (Administrate)
- The reservation/management of rooms and conference spaces.
- The arrangement of any physical materials required for the delivery of courses.
- Support with course enrolment, handle student queries and manage access issues.
- Supporting with the replenishment and maintenance of the open areas of the centre.

**Administrative**:

- You will also be required to perform a range of administrative tasks to ensure the efficient functioning of the Liverpool centre, for example:

- Following up on phone calls and contacts as appropriate.
- Implementing and maintaining administrative systems.
- Ordering course material.
- Supporting the delivery, administration, and invigilation of computer-based exams.
- Supporting additional work as reasonably required by management from time to time. This list is not exhaustive.
